The brilliant Rg2!

This position arises from a game between Yeap Eng Chiam as black and Thong Yung Chen as white in the last round of KASUGI. Yeap Eng Chiam brilliantly played Rg2! On first sight, many would have thought it is a blunder, even Eng Chiam himself was surprised for a second after playing this move. But it turned out to be the winning move. KASUGI 1st day report



The Kasugi Chess Team event has started today at Cititel Express. Many top Malaysian chess player were here, including FM Nicholas Chan, IM Mok Tze Meng, FM Ronnie Lim and IM Jimmy Liew! Besides that, Kasugi has also attracted strong foreign players from Philippines, Indonesia and Brunei, such as IM Nolte Rolando, Ian Udani, IM Bancod Ronald, FM Yee Soon Wei (BRU) and FM Pitra Andika (INA). The time control is 45 minutes to the end of the game. 4 IM, 4 FM and 1 CM in all were present in this event.

 It was a tragic morning for me as my team 1st board could not arrived. I would not be blogging about this event if not for a last minute replacement in our team. In fact, there was also a team which only have 3 players after one of their member could not play.

Rank after round 4
Apocalypse-Manila Chess team from Philippines takes a slight lead ahead of top Malaysian Team, Tesla Chess. Both teams will be facing each other in the next round. ChessisChess captain by IM Jimmy Liew comes in 3rd place so far. 

As for my team, we are currently rank 36 with only 7.5 points. Still, the result was better than expected ;)
